  3. 1 nov 2018 · Dry lubrication on ferroelectric films under bias voltage or stress is first observed. Friction on ferroelectric BiFeO3 film can be reduced by up to ∼40%. The phenomenon of dry lubrication here is explained according to P-T model. Depolarization field in ferroelectrics plays a key role towards dry lubrication.

  6. 1 mag 2017 · The study presented here investigated film formation and friction in grease lubricated rolling/sliding, non-conformal contacts under fully-flooded conditions. The influence of grease thickener type (diurea and lithium complex), base oil viscosity, temperature, roughness and entrainment speed on film thickness and friction was studied.

Friction behaviour of an ultrananocrystalline diamond film deposited by the microwave plasma-enhanced chemical vapour deposition technique is studied in a controlled humid atmosphere. The value of friction coefficient consistently decreases while increasing the humidity level during the tribology test.
